# Backpressure constants for the Larkspool notification fan-out.
#
# When downstream push providers slow down, we shed low-priority
# digests first, then delay batch sends. Do not raise the queue
# ceiling without also adjusting shed thresholds; they were tuned
# together after the spring incident. Effective values follow.

constants for tagep-hadug:
BUDGETS = {
    "olidor": 566,
    "jorir": 465,
}

Handover — canary gating for Driftlock

Priya is taking over canary ownership from me (Tomas). Gating is metric-driven: error rate and p95 latency windows over ten minutes, auto-rollback on two consecutive breaches. Manual promotion still required past 25% traffic. Nothing pending except the alert-threshold tune we discussed Friday. The gating rules are defined by the configuration below.

service settings:
[druix]
host = druix.zemvargrid.example
user = druix_svc
database = druix_prod

FINANCE REVIEW SUMMARY — PILOT CHURN

Churn in the Larkspur pilot exceeded forecast, concentrated among small accounts onboarded in the first wave. Revenue impact is modest; acquisition spend on the cohort is written off. Retention fixes ship next cycle. Margin on remaining pilot accounts holds above plan. The board should read the confidential note below before the pilot go/no-go decision.

board note of kawig-tahog: Ulairax Works is in early talks to buy Noriusix Works for about $31.4 million. The Pelmir launch date is April 2, and nothing goes to the press before then.